  1. Yessir, Lamborghini stated that the 2008 Superleggera was 154 pounds lighter than the standard Gallardo. However, a good chunk of that 154 pound reduction did not make its way into most US-spec 2008 SLs. This was due to the US-spec cars not receiving the lightweight carbon fiber seats which were lighter not only due to the CF but also because they lacked airbags and heating elements. Now add in a lot of the popular US options such as the CF wing, radio with speakers and NAV, travel package, convenience package, etc and the overall weight savings of the SL is likely in the 100-125 pound range. But it doesn't quite end there since your old Gallardo was a 6-speed manual and that is lighter than the e-gear transmission due to it having less hardware and electronics. :-)
  2. Congrats but just FYI, the weight difference between a 6-speed Gallardo and US-spec '08 Superleggera is closer to 125 pounds, not 300.
